What type of symmetry is exhibited by organisms in the phylum Platyhelminthes? (2022)
  • Step 1: Understand what symmetry means. Symmetry refers to how the body of an organism is arranged.
  • Step 2: Learn about the types of symmetry. The main types are bilateral symmetry, radial symmetry, and asymmetry.
  • Step 3: Identify the phylum in question. The phylum Platyhelminthes includes flatworms.
  • Step 4: Research the characteristics of Platyhelminthes. One key characteristic is their body shape.
  • Step 5: Determine the type of symmetry in Platyhelminthes. They have bilateral symmetry, meaning their body can be divided into two equal halves along one plane.
